Dr. Dave Candy talks with one of his professional mentors, Dr. Pieter Kroon, a fellowship-trained orthopedic manual physical therapist, director of a fellowship program, the Manual Therapy Institute, and owner of Mondo Sports Therapy in Austin, TX. Key Discussions:
- Why clinical reasoning and patient education are central to "orthopedic physical therapy done right"
- Why tendon disorders are so common in runners, especially runners over the age of 40
- Why stretching tendons that feels "sore" and "tight" isn't the best option, despite what you might read on the internet
- What can cause pain on the bottom of the foot besides plantar fasciitis?
Corticosteroids & orthotics for plantar fasciitis: pros & cons
- Why tendon problems DO get better, but not in 1-2 visits
